Mauricio Pochettino has no plans to recall Cameron Carter-Vickers from loan as Tottenham boss seeks 'best solution' to lack of cover in defence

Mauricio Pochettino insists he has no immediate plans to recall centre-half Cameron Carter-Vickers from his loan spell at Sheffield United next month as cover.

Pochettino is short of options in central defence with Toby Alderweireld out until February and Davinson Sanchez serving a three-match ban for a red card.

Carter-Vickers, 19, is on loan at Bramall Lane where he has started 13 games in the Championship this season and Spurs will only seek a recall if they feel he is not getting the right experience with Chris Wilder's promotion chasing team.
